Output 27454674144d0999abd7e5be337c1ff9099ee94b6808ce3c61a66ccd7b5f6369:0

value
62066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e961b355484776d275c49f20ab163321e5ee006 OP_EQUAL
address
3EgwhMK6iaiCjP9RFBieS69jtSZLVzEzC4
transaction
27454674144d0999abd7e5be337c1ff9099ee94b6808ce3c61a66ccd7b5f6369
spent
true